Total fiber consists of dietary fiber and added fiber substances that are added to the original state of food to increase the fiber content or to change its physical properties. Dietary fiber is found in plants typically eaten whole raw or cooked although fiber can be added to make dietary supplements and fiber rich processed foods grain bran products have the highest fiber contents such as crude corn bran 79 g per 100 g and crude wheat bran 43 g per 100 g which are ingredients for manufactured foods.
